Bushnell LPi vs Uneekor EYE MINI Lite

Bushnell LPi is the cheaper unit by $1,000.

Swap a side:vs

Reasons to pick Bushnell LPi

  • Costs $1,750 less over 3 years with required subscriptions counted ($2,096 vs $3,846)
  • Officially supports FSX Play / FSX 2020 (the other doesn't)
  • Software L/R toggle for lefty + righty households

Reasons to pick Uneekor EYE MINI Lite

  • Usable outdoors too
